When Pink Hat discontinued CentOS as a free, steady downstream distribution in 2020, AlmaLinux emerged as one of many main RHEL-compatible alternate options.
Main Variations Between Almalinux 8 And Almalinux 9
Kernel and Core System Updates
AlmaLinux 9 ships with Linux kernel 5.14, a big soar from AlmaLinux 8’s kernel 4.18. This newer kernel brings improved {hardware} help, higher efficiency for contemporary CPUs (together with newest gen Intel and AMD processors), and enhanced security measures like kernel lockdown mode.
The kernel improve issues most in the event you’re working newer server {hardware} or want help for current storage controllers, community adapters, or GPU acceleration for workloads like machine studying inference.
Safety Enhancements
AlmaLinux 9 contains OpenSSL 3.0, which deprecates a number of older cryptographic algorithms and ciphers. In case your functions depend on SHA-1 signatures or legacy TLS configurations, you’ll have to replace them earlier than migrating.
SELinux insurance policies in AlmaLinux 9 are extra restrictive by default, which improves safety however could require coverage changes.
Bundle and Toolchain Modifications
• Python: AlmaLinux 9 ships with Python 3.9 as default, with Python 3.11 out there
• GCC: Upgraded from GCC 8.5 to GCC 11
• PHP: Drops PHP 7.2/7.3, presents PHP 8.0, 8.1, and eight.2
• PostgreSQL: Contains PostgreSQL 13 as default, with PostgreSQL 15 out there
Eliminated and Deprecated Packages
• NTP changed by Chrony
• MySQL 5.7 eliminated (use MySQL 8.0 or MariaDB)
• iptables redirected to nftables
• Python 2 fully eliminated
Ought to You Improve?
Improve to AlmaLinux 9 in the event you’re working newer {hardware}, want long-term help till 2032, have functions suitable with the newer stack, or need improved safety.
Stick to AlmaLinux 8 in the event you’re working legacy functions depending on Python 3.6, PHP 7.4, or MySQL 5.7.
Operating AlmaLinux on InMotion Internet hosting? Our VPS and devoted server plans help each variations with full root entry and optionally available migration help by Launch Help.
